I found a way to reminisce my holiday memories right here. I just found out that Starbucks Philippines is bringing in my ultimate American indulgence (which I swore I’d never tell anyone but I got too excited to keep it to myself): PUMPKIN SPICE LATTES.
Available starting 25 October 2018, Starbucks is bringing in my favourite fall drink in hot, iced, and blended formats. There’s really nothing like the flavours of pumpkin, cinnamon, nutmeg, and cloves to really usher in the autumn spirit.
